Exploring Cornelius, NC Through Its Crime Map: Your Community Safety Companion

Cornelius, North Carolina, is a charming lakeside town nestled along Lake Norman, known for its welcoming community, scenic beauty, and vibrant local events. While it offers a peaceful lifestyle, residents and visitors alike benefit from staying informed about local safety. Our comprehensive crime map provides valuable insights into crime patterns across Cornelius, helping you navigate and enjoy the town with confidence.

The Benefits of Using a Crime Map in Cornelius

Crime maps serve as vital tools for fostering community awareness and personal safety. They allow you to:

  • Identify Crime Hotspots: Recognize areas with higher incidences of theft, vandalism, or other crimes.
  • Plan Safe Activities: Choose locations and routes that are safer, especially during evening hours.
  • Stay Updated in Real-Time: Receive alerts on recent incidents to stay vigilant.
  • Support Community Engagement: Participate in neighborhood safety initiatives based on crime data.

Is Cornelius a good place to live in 2026?

The data makes a compelling case. Cornelius scores well across nearly every livability metric: a crime grade of A- city-wide, a median household income of $90,377 (well above the national median), a median home value of $352,537, and an unemployment rate of 3.7% — below the national average. The poverty rate sits at just 7%, and median rent of $1,236 remains relatively accessible given the area's income levels. With a population of 29,836 spread across a density of 911 residents per square mile, the town feels suburban without being overcrowded. When you layer in the 100% Grade A neighborhood safety score and the A+ rating earned by The Peninsula, Cornelius emerges as a well-rounded, data-supported choice for anyone prioritizing safety, economic stability, and quality of life in the Lake Norman area.
